Dispensers
Sub-counter automated dispensers for Hyphen's augmented makeline (2021-22): part of the system that reached 350 meals/hour at 99%+ accuracy — a 17x capacity lift over human-only assembly lines.
Backsplash / Infrastructure Slot
The Hyphen Backsplash control and display enclosure, developed around a brushed-stainless body, tinted polycarbonate interface, display PCB, and documented EtherCAT-RS485 bridge board.
Makeline
Hyphen Augmented Makeline (2021-22): sub-counter automated bowl and salad assembly that decoupled digital order volume from the front line — 65% of the digital mix automated without touching the visible theater of food.
Portion Cup
Hyphen portion-cup dispensing module (2021): plus-or-minus 2% portion accuracy across variable fluid viscosities — down from the industry's 15% — with sub-second dispensing for automated digital orders.
Pet Scale
Technical due diligence on a smart pet-scale acquisition target (2019): audited the IoT load-cell platform's mechanical architecture, firmware stability, and manufacturability. The job wasn't building it — it was breaking it.
battery lock
Electromechanical battery lock ('Halfdome') for a shared micromobility fleet (2019): theft- and pry-resistant retention that survives potholes at 20 mph yet lets authorized swap teams exchange packs in seconds.
bay wheels
Mechanical engineering for Lyft's Bay Wheels next-generation shared e-bike ('Watson', 2018-19): vandal-resistant fastening, five-year outdoor durability, and battery integration for hardware that is really public infrastructure.
IOT module
'Sonoma' IoT module for the Watson e-bike (2018-19): cellular, GPS, and main compute packaged in an RF-transparent, impact-rated fender enclosure with passive thermal management.

Sundance
Mechanical design for a four-drive, 2RU server: making front service, vibration isolation, connector engagement and manufactured fit work in the same enclosure.
Strato
Kaleidescape Strato (2014-15): the first player designed silicon-up for bit-perfect 4K HDR — Secure Video Path hardware DRM that Hollywood would sign off on for early-window downloads.
KSERVER-1500 'Hunter'
Kaleidescape KSERVER-1500 'Hunter' refresh (2014): supply-chain triage against a hard EOL cliff — four power supplies failed qualification before the fifth passed, consumer NAS drives earned an enterprise slot, and a 300-chipset Last Time Buy bridged the line to the next generation.

320-Slot Carousel
High-density 320-slot optical carousel for Kaleidescape's disc vaults: stabilized injection-molding yield on a 386 mm precision part so robotic disc loading stayed accurate despite the thermal instability of large-diameter molding.

M700 Vesta Vault Recovery
Kaleidescape M700 'Vesta' disc vault recovery (2010-11): forensic root-cause analysis that arrested fleet-wide disc jams, scratching, and read errors driven by mechanical tolerance drift in the robotic carousel.
Disc Cartridges
50-disc cartridge magazine for Kaleidescape's KSERVER generation (2010): injection-molded ABS bulk loading that legally bound each physical DVD to its digital import.
Weemote
Kaleidescape 'Weemote' (2010): a five-button remote a three-year-old can drive — toy-grade durability validated by throwing it across the room, simplified to play/pause and cover art.

Morpheus
'Morpheus' pilot rescue (2008-09): traced a catastrophic 100% digital failure rate to mechanical violence — PCB flex during assembly — salvaging 350 units and stabilizing logistics across 400 unique SKUs.

Mbox 2
Digidesign Mbox 2 (2005): pro audio inside USB 1.1's 500 mA power budget — 48V phantom power, dorm-room durability, and the $10,000 studio compressed to $495.

Rack 002
Digidesign 002-era rack interface (2003): 45 W of thermal dissipation in a sealed, fanless 2U chassis while holding analog signal integrity in a high-EMI environment.

Xbox
Post-production Xbox redesign in 2002: improved EMI shielding, drive-support bracket airflow changes, and a GPU active-cooling proposal that Microsoft implemented.
